It turns out, Somers offers a few delightful spots to get your pizza fix. Looking at what's available, you'll find places that lean into classic Italian flavors, perfect for those who appreciate a well-crafted pie. Think of places like Il Forno, which consistently gets high marks for its Italian cuisine and, of course, its pizza. Reviewers often rave about the "wonderful people and great food," and some even go as far as to call it the "BEST ITALIAN RESTAURANT!" That's quite a recommendation, isn't it?

Then there's Sal's Pizza And Pasta, a name that pretty much says it all. While it might have fewer reviews, it's clearly a go-to for those seeking that quintessential pizza experience. And if you're exploring the broader culinary landscape of Somers, you'll notice other Italian eateries like Mamma Rosa ristorante, which, while not exclusively a pizza joint, often feature Italian dishes that might just hit the spot if you're in the mood for that kind of comfort food.

It's interesting how different towns have their own culinary stars. In one instance, Somers is noted for its Wisconsin location, where Oakfire Pizza stands out in the Italian and pizza category. In another, the Somers in New York State boasts a slightly more diverse Italian scene, with Il Forno and Sal's Pizza And Pasta making their mark.
